On 27 Sept. 1862, he enlisted at age 18, at either Laclede, or Brookfield, Missouri for a period of three years. Both towns were listed in the pension application of his mother, Keziah. John served under the command of Col. Morgan and was a private in CO., G., 18th Regiment of Missouri Volunteers.
He died of exposure in the field at #6 Division Hospital, Corinth, MS.
In the CO., G., Regiment Descriptive Book: John is listed as follows;
Age 18, 5'8 1/2", Complexion fair, Eyes blue, hair light, and born in Lexington, Missouri
John's mother, Kesiah/Keziah Blann filed for an "Original Pension of a Mother" on John's service record in 1890 while living in Lake Co., California.
